Understanding the Hidden Costs of Buying a Home in Southwest Michigan

Buying a home is one of the most significant financial decisions you’ll ever make. While it’s easy to focus on the listing price, many buyers overlook the additional expenses that come with purchasing a property. These hidden costs can add up quickly, so it’s crucial to budget for them upfront. Here’s a breakdown of common hidden costs you should plan for when buying a home in Southwest Michigan.


1. Closing Costs

Closing costs are one of the most significant hidden expenses in the home-buying process. These fees typically range from 2% to 5% of the home’s purchase price and cover expenses like loan origination fees, title insurance, attorney fees, and escrow charges.

Southwest Michigan Insight: Property taxes can vary significantly depending on the location, so ensure you understand the tax rates in your desired neighborhood.


2. Home Inspection Fees

Before finalizing a purchase, it’s essential to have the home inspected by a professional. Inspection fees in Southwest Michigan typically range from $300 to $500 but can increase for larger homes or additional services like radon or pest inspections.

Why It Matters: An inspection can uncover potential issues that could cost thousands in repairs, making this a critical step to avoid future surprises.


3. Appraisal Costs

If you’re financing your home, your lender will require an appraisal to determine the property’s value. This fee usually ranges from $300 to $600 in Southwest Michigan.

Pro Tip: Work with a local realtor who understands the market to ensure the home’s value aligns with your offer.


4. Moving Expenses

Moving costs can vary depending on the distance, amount of belongings, and whether you hire professional movers. In Southwest Michigan, local moves can cost a few hundred dollars, while long-distance moves may exceed $1,000.

How to Save: Consider DIY moving options or compare quotes from several moving companies to find the best deal.


5. Utility Set-Up and Transfer Fees

When you move into your new home, you’ll likely need to set up or transfer utilities such as electricity, water, and internet. These costs can include deposits, activation fees, and the first month’s bill.

Local Tip: Research utility providers in Southwest Michigan to find the most cost-effective options for your new home.


6. Maintenance and Repairs

Even if your new home is move-in ready, unexpected maintenance and repair costs can arise. It’s a good idea to budget 1% to 2% of the home’s value annually for upkeep.

Southwest Michigan Considerations: Homes in this region may require seasonal maintenance, such as snow removal or lawn care, depending on the property.


7. Homeowners Insurance

Homeowners insurance is a must-have expense that protects your investment. The cost of insurance in Southwest Michigan varies based on factors like the home’s age, location, and coverage level.

Pro Tip: Shop around and compare policies to find the best coverage for your needs.
